Choosing an electric fireplace involves several variables that shift the final number. Basic units that simply plug into a standard outlet are usually the most budget-friendly. As you move toward models with advanced features like infrared heating, multi-color flame customization, or realistic sound effects, the investment increases. Installation complexity is another major factor; a simple wall-mount unit costs less to set up than a custom recessed fireplace that requires framing or electrical wiring adjustments. Many people do not realize you can use an electric fireplace all summer. Most models allow you to turn off the heating element entirely while keeping the flame effects running. This creates a pleasant, relaxing aesthetic for your living room or basement without adding any unwanted heat to your home during the warmer months of the year.
